On 04/28/2010 12:21 PM, Gleb Natapov wrote:
> On Wed, Apr 28, 2010 at 12:11:41PM +0300, Avi Kivity wrote:
>
>> On 04/27/2010 03:15 PM, Gleb Natapov wrote:
>>
>>> Return error to x86 emulator instead of injection exception behind its back.
>>>
>>> Signed-off-by: Gleb Natapov<gleb@redhat.com>
>>> ---
>>> arch/x86/include/asm/kvm_emulate.h | 3 +++
>>> arch/x86/kvm/emulate.c | 12 +++++++++++-
>>> arch/x86/kvm/x86.c | 28 ++++++++++++++--------------
>>> 3 files changed, 28 insertions(+), 15 deletions(-)
>>>
>>> diff --git a/arch/x86/include/asm/kvm_emulate.h b/arch/x86/include/asm/kvm_emulate.h
>>> index ae4af86..b977ccf 100644
>>> --- a/arch/x86/include/asm/kvm_emulate.h
>>> +++ b/arch/x86/include/asm/kvm_emulate.h
>>> @@ -94,6 +94,7 @@ struct x86_emulate_ops {
>>> int (*read_emulated)(unsigned long addr,
>>> void *val,
>>> unsigned int bytes,
>>> + unsigned int *error,
>>> struct kvm_vcpu *vcpu);
>>>
>>>
>> The fault may be at a different address than addr, if we cross a
>> page boundary. Need a struct here.
>>
>>
> Correct and you can find couple of FIXME in emulator.c that say so.
> I'll fix that later. This is not the problem that was introduced by this
> patch set.
OK.
> What do you mean we need struct here? Struct with
> error code + error location?
>
>
Yes.
